Man charged with possession of child pornography

August 4, 2020
Smiths Creek, New Brunswick

News release

An investigation by the New Brunswick RCMP's Internet Child Exploitation (ICE) Unit has led to a charge against a 37-year-old man from Smiths Creek, N.B.

The investigation into images of child sexual abuse began in February 2020. On May 4, 2020, a search warrant was executed at a home in Smiths Creek, a community a few kilometres north of Sussex, N.B. Police seized several electronic devices and a 37-year-old man was arrested at the scene. He was released from custody with several conditions and given an undertaking to appear in court at a later date.

On July 31, 2020, Ryan Jamie Whitfield Balzer was charged with possession of child pornography. He is scheduled to appear in Saint John Provincial Court on October 7.

The RCMP's Digital Forensic Services Unit, along with members from the Southeast District RCMP, and the RCMP National Child Exploitation Crime Centre assisted with the investigation.

The New Brunswick RCMP's Internet Child Exploitation (ICE) Unit includes members from the Saint John Police Force and the Kennebecasis Regional Police Force.
